Radioactive Man

Radioactive Man is a comic book character that first appeared in Journey into Mystery #93




Former super villain but has since reformed

Origin

Chen Lu was a nuclear physicist in the People's Republic of China, and was ordered to find a way to defeat the Thunder God Thor, who had thwarted the Red Army's invasion of India. Secreting himself away in a laboratory, Lu exposed himself to small doses of radiation until able to withstand a massive barrage. Becoming a living "Radioactive Man", Lu displayed his new found powers to his superiors and then traveled to New York City to battle Thor. While the newly-named Radioactive Man was able to initially match Thor, the Thunder God brought his powers into play and used a vortex to transport Lu back to China, where he apparently self-detonated.

Chen later survived and was later coerced into joining Baron Zemo's original Masters Of Evil in an attempt at destroying the avengers, but failed in destroying them. Years later, Lu joined another version of the group formed by killer robot Ultron, which also met with defeat. Sometime later the Radioactive Man escaped confinement and traveled to Vietnam, where he joined Soviet villains the Titanium Man and Crimson Dynamo and formed a team called the Titanic Three.Acting as free agent crime fighters in Vietnam, the trio were duped by a con man and petty thief called the Slasher and battled four Avengers, being Thor; Iron Man; Vision and Hawkeye respectively. Once the deception was revealed the battle ended. After a humiliating defeat by Kang, the group finally disbanded when the Crimson Dynamo decided to leave fight Iron Man.

Chen later joined another incarnation of Masters of Evil led by Egghead but was defeated by Hank Pym and deported back to china.Whilst in China, the Radioactive Man worked for The Mandarin in an unsuccessful attempt to kill Iron Man.

Being sick of his constant defeats he tried to reform and joined the Thunderbolts which was comprised of former villains. The Commission on Superhuman Activities noted Lu's efforts to reform, and allowed him to assist Mr. Fantastic and Yellowjacket in building a holding prison for dissenting super-powered beings during the Civil War
 
After the events of the Civil War Chen continued to serve alongside the Thunderbolts in hunting down unregistered superheroes. He continued his tenure up until the Skrull Secret Invasion where he fought with other Thunderbolts aganist skrulls with the powers of the orginal Thunderbolts.  
 
In the aftermath of the invasion China recalled all super powered being back to China to help rebuild this included Chen Lu. On his return to China Chen joined the People's Defense Force.
 

Another Radioactive Man

There was another Radioactive Man in the pages of Black Panther. He was Russian. He has no known connection to Chen Lu.

Powers

The Radioactive Man can control radiation along the entire spectrum. He can emit potentially lethal amounts in concentrated blasts or across a wide area to the point of infecting entire areas with radiation posioning. He can also convert Radiation into physical strength which has helped him fight Namor , and he can also make force-fields strong enough to withstand a blow from Mjolnir Thor's hammer. He is also very intelligent and a brilliant scientist.

Alternate Realities

Earth-2182

In Nocturne's home reality Radioactive Man is a member of the Brotherhood of Evil Mutants along with Cyclops, Rogue, Blob, Hyve, White Dwarf and Beast (Not Henry McCoy).

It is not known if he is a mutant, but it's possible. 

Earth-58163 
In the House of M reality  Radioactive Man is part of the Thunderbolts who are a group of humans that fight aganist mutant tyranny. He fights alongside Baron von Strucker, Flashback, Andrea and Andreas Strucker.
